12 Gold Bars Worth Rs 38 Lakh Seized From A Baggage Trolley At Mumbai Airport

SW Staff

Officials at the Chhatrapati Shivaji International Airport in Mumbai seized 12 gold bars on Thursday, reports ANI

The gold bars weighing 1392 grams were hidden in a baggage trolley. 

This is not the first time that airport officials have encountered gold smuggling. Last month, an 83-year-old man was caught trying to smuggle gold bars worth 19 lakhs.

In  August, Air India’s senior Captain Vijay Pratap operating flight AI 932 from Jeddah to Mumbai was caught with gold worth Rs. 15,65,567 by Mumbai airport officials.
